Trees and Stormwater--Would you complete a survey regarding conflicts between Trees and stormwater BMPs?

I am working with a graduate student to conduct a research survey concerning trees and low impact development stormwater management practices.  We are especially seeking practicing landscape architects to complete the survey. This is a national research survey conducted by Virginia Tech to assess perceptions and practices regarding the use of trees in LID development sites.
